Never go camping without your fishing pole. The fresher the trout, the better the flavor.

Provided by shaggy

Categories     Seafood     Fish

Time 35m

Yield 1

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 trout, cleaned and head removed
1 clove garlic, sliced
1 lemon, sliced
1 sprig fresh basil
1 sprig fresh rosemary
salt and p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at an outdoor grill for medium-high heat.
  • Line the cavity of the fish with slices of garlic, and slices of lemon. Stuff the fresh basil and rosemary inside. Season with salt and pepper. Wrap the fish in foil, and set on wire rack over a campfire, or on the grill.
  • Cook for 15 to 20 minutes over direct heat, or until fish flakes easily with a fork. Remove herbs and lemon from the fish. Hold the fish up by its spine, and comb the meat from the bones using a fork. Serve with lemon wedges for squeezing over fish.
